Shingles must be flexible enough to withstand changing temperatures and prevent cracking and leaks. But as they age, they become less flexible and water-resistant. A sudden fall from a tree could cause the shingles to break. To remedy this problem, Greener Shingles restore the flexibility of the shingles, and they are more water-resistant.

Repairing a shingle

If you are replacing a shingle on your roof, you must have all the tools you need at hand. Those tools include a hammer, pry bar, utility knife, roofing nails, and replacement shingles. To install the new shingle, you need to remove the damaged one first. Then, you must insert the pry bar between the damaged shingle and the existing shingle in good condition. You must be careful not to tear the excellent shingle.

To remove the damaged shingle, first, remove the nails holding it to the roof deck. Then, lift it. Be careful not to lift the shingle alone, as it will destroy it. You can then use the utility knife to round the upper edges of the new shingle and then secure it to the roof with roofing cement. The new shingle should fit beneath the old shingle in the row above it, and the bottom part should align with the shingles on either side.
